Тема: Як зіслатися на поточний об’єкт з циклу for?
Хочу так:
for (var i in this) {
if (this.hasOwnProperty(i)) {…}
}
Але так не виходить.
Ви не увійшли. Будь ласка, увійдіть або зареєструйтесь.
Ласкаво просимо вас на україномовний форум з програмування, веб-дизайну, SEO та всього пов'язаного з інтернетом та комп'ютерами.
Будемо вдячні, якщо ви поділитись посиланням на Replace.org.ua на інших ресурсах.
Для того щоб створювати теми та надсилати повідомлення вам потрібно Зареєструватись.
Український форум програмістів → JavaScript, TypeScript, ECMAScript → Як зіслатися на поточний об’єкт з циклу for?
Сторінки 1
Для відправлення відповіді ви повинні увійти або зареєструватися
Хочу так:
for (var i in this) {
if (this.hasOwnProperty(i)) {…}
}
Але так не виходить.
Якщо я правильно зрозумів питання, то this[ i ] має дати те, що вам треба.
Хочу так:
for (var i in this) { if (this.hasOwnProperty(i)) {…} }
Але так не виходить.
Нащо використовувати hasOwnProperty? JS не поверне властивість якої нема.
Для того щоб відкинути властивості з ланцюжка прототипів об’єкту?
Ой. Все і так працює. Помилився.
Сторінки 1
Для відправлення відповіді ви повинні увійти або зареєструватися